Abstract :
A silicon neuron with separated `integrate´ and `fire´ representations is presented. The neuron is simple and requires a modest number of transistors, but preserves a number of temporal characteristics of physiological neurons: temporal integration, passive conductance, after-hyperpolarisation, absolute refractory period, and frequency adaptation
